Poetry. Dear Lawrence, Reading yr psychotic book, I swear I feel ting’d with a resplendent glow, which is what Keats wrote of Byron’s verse when he compared it to a moon- soaked cloud. The whole point is that the militarization of our life world is already the realization of the market’s aestheticization, which makes your lines totally redundant. I mean, the autonomy of yr poem is adjunct to that of a Kalashnikov. Did you write this poem in a cave or a closet? I’ll no longer look for utopia in a piece of military hardware.–Rob Halpern, from the Afterword
